Nasro's usage pattern, beyond the headline number

Nasro splits its recorded history at 2015: 42% of all births land in the more recent half, 58% in the earlier half, an evenly balanced pattern over time. The single quietest year was 2019 (5 births) -- compare that against the 2014 peak of 10 for a sense of just how much the name's popularity has swung.
